Beetlejuice is a 1988 American fantasy horror comedy film directed by Tim Burton, written by Michael McDowell and Warren Skaaren, produced by The Geffen Company, released by Warner Bros. Pictures, and starring Michael Keaton as the film’s title character in addition to Geena Davis, Jeffrey Jones, Catherine O’Hara, Winona Ryder, and Alec Baldwin.

The story centers on a recently deceased couple who, as ghosts haunting their former home, hire Betelgeuse, a grating and cunning “bio-exorcist” from the Netherworld, to frighten away the new occupants of the residence.

Plot

Barbara and Adam Maitland make the decision to spend their vacation beautifying their picture-perfect rural home in Winter River, Connecticut. While returning from a trip to the town, Barbara swerves to avoid a dog, causing the automobile to crash into a river.

She and Adam notice they no longer have reflections when they get home and discover the book Handbook for the Recently Deceased. They start to worry that they did not survive the vehicle crash. When Adam tries to leave the house, he finds himself in an odd and surreal terrain full of giant sandworms.

Cast

  • Betelgeuse, a ghoul, and independent bio-exorcist is played by Michael Keaton in the movie Beetlejuice.
  • Adam Maitland, played by Alec Baldwin, is a character who perishes in a bridge accident and reappears in the afterlife.
  • Geena Davis plays Barbara Maitland, Adam’s wife who perishes in a bridge accident and reappears in a ghostly form.
  • The owner of the home that the Maitlands formerly owned is Charles Deetz, played by Jeffrey Jones.
  • Delia Deetz, Charles’ second wife, is portrayed by Catherine O’Hara.
  • Winona Ryder plays Lydia Deetz, Charles’s stepdaughter, and gothic daughter.
  • Adam and Barbara’s spectral caseworker Juno is played by Sylvia Sidney.
  • Maxie Dean, a New York City developer, is played by Robert Goulet.
